Yi - Your piano teacher
Hello all! My name is Yi, and I’m a singer/songwriter, stage performer, studio musician, and music Instructor. What makes me unique, is how my personal career took off while attending the Central Conservatory of Music in my hometown Beijing, where I was lucky enough to become discovered by a famous music producer. I had the privilege, and worked with top level professionals that the music industry has to offer! Because of that, I was lucky enough to experience the full scope of being a touring Headliner, where I gained much invaluable experience that comes with working at that highest of levels. From there, I went on to attend McNally Smith College of Music, located in Minneapolis/St. Paul, MN. where I received my Master’s degree in Music Performance - Vocals. Throughout that time, I’ve been taught by industry leading professionals for 12+ years, and have been instructing for 7+ years. I’ve taught every style from pop, to rock, jazz, R’n B, and musical theater.
